Contriversy

A person's right to choose

It's your body- what's there to lose?

The fetus did not choose to be

Yet it's not fair to just so harshly

Good homes are scarce and some people who are parents do not wish to be

And sometimes babies don't form perfectly

If the greatest love and mercy I can show

Is to let my unborn baby go

Before the pain and torture can begin

The how could I, as a mother, not make it so?

I've not made this choice; there's been no need

But instead of judgement I choose mercy
